thinking strategically

Half-day masterclass for public sector professionals who want to strengthen their ability to step back, see the bigger picture and think more strategically about their work

Focused on helping participants look beyond immediate tasks and pressures, understand how different elements of their work connect, and develop a clearer view of context, direction and longer-term impact.

    • step back from day-to-day activity and assess work more broadly

    • understand how different areas of work connect and influence each other

    • recognise patterns, trends and underlying causes

    • take a clearer view of direction and longer-term impact

    • approach situations with more structure and perspective

  • This is a practical, structured masterclass built around shared scenarios and individual application.

    Participants first work through a common case to explore what strategic thinking looks like in practice: stepping back from the immediate issue, understanding the wider context and identifying what sits underneath the situation.

    They then apply the same thinking to their own work, testing their perspective with others and building a clearer view of what is happening, why it is happening and what it may lead to next.

    The masterclass finishes with each participant identifying a clearer strategic perspective and a practical next step they can take forward.
